In recent years, the push to increase the representation of women in STEM fields has gained significant momentum. Mentorship programs are playing a crucial role in this movement, providing support, guidance, and inspiration to young women pursuing careers in science, technology, engineering, and mathematics. To gain deeper insights into this important topic, we spoke with Dr. Emily Turner, a renowned science educator and advocate for gender equality in STEM.
The Importance of Mentorship in STEM
Dr. Turner emphasizes that mentorship can significantly impact a woman’s confidence and career trajectory in STEM. “Having a mentor who understands the unique challenges women face can make a difference in retaining them in these fields,” she explains. Mentorship provides not only technical guidance but also emotional support and networking opportunities that are vital for success.
Challenges Faced by Women in STEM
Despite progress, women in STEM still encounter barriers such as gender bias, lack of representation, and limited access to resources. Dr. Turner notes, “Many young women feel isolated or undervalued, which can discourage them from continuing in their chosen careers.” Addressing these issues requires concerted efforts from educational institutions, industries, and mentorship programs alike.
Effective Mentorship Strategies
- Personalized guidance tailored to individual needs
- Encouraging participation in STEM events and competitions
- Providing opportunities for research and internships
- Creating supportive peer networks
Dr. Turner highlights that successful mentorship programs often include a combination of these strategies, fostering a sense of community and belonging among women in STEM. She also advocates for involving male allies to support gender equality and mentorship initiatives.
Looking Ahead: The Future of Women in STEM
With continued efforts and dedicated mentorship programs, Dr. Turner believes that the future is promising. “We are witnessing a gradual increase in the number of women pursuing and excelling in STEM careers. Mentorship will remain a key driver in sustaining this positive trend,” she states.
Encouraging young women to see themselves as scientists, engineers, and technologists is essential for a diverse and innovative STEM community. Mentorship programs are not just helping individuals—they are shaping the future of science and technology for everyone.
